A primary stat of 44 is suggested. If your main stat isn't high enough, you'll see the following message:
- If calling them the "Dungeons of Doom" wasn't foreboding enough, you can hear lots of chittering, buzzing, blurbling, and the occasional scream coming from inside. Maybe you should check out the Dungeons of Gently Purring Kittens.
(It is recommended that you have at least 44 <mainstat> to adventure here.)

History
- Previously, the Ouch! You bump into a door! non-combat had a 50% rejection rate, meaning that (after non-combat queue effects) the adventure occurred on 16% of non-combats, and the other three non-combats occurred on 28% of non-combats. But then 14 Nov 2012 happened, and now we don't have to worry about it.
References
- Everything that occurs in this area is a reference to the computer game NetHack, a derivative of Rogue. In Rogue, the dungeon the player adventured in was referred to as the "Dungeon of Doom".
